MONTGOMERY, NJ — A mother was charged in connection with the deaths of her two young children after they were found bound and restrained in their car seats in Hillsborough on Tuesday, said Somerset County Prosecutor Michael H. Robertson.

Yuhwei Chou,36, Skillman, was charged with two counts of first-degree murder of her seven-year-old daughter Samantha Ross and 10-month-old son Paul Ross, said Robertson.

On Tuesday, Nov. 9, at 7:41 a.m., a 911 call reported a disabled motor vehicle that had left the roadway on Mountain View Road in Hillsborough.

Chou and two children were seen secured in a booster seat and a baby seat in the back seat of the vehicle, said Robertson.

Officers saw that the children were bound and restrained. No vital signs were present on the children and they were pronounced dead at the scene, said Robertson.

The children were identified as Chou's biological children. Chou was found to have caused the deaths of her two children Samantha and Paul following an investigation by the Somerset County Prosecutor’s Office Major Crimes Unit, the Crime Scene Investigations Unit, Hillsborough Township Police, Montgomery Township Police, and Investigators from the New Jersey Northern Regional Medical Examiner’s Office.

The circumstances that led to the deaths of the two children are under investigation by authorities.

No motive has been released. An autopsy for the cause and manner of death will be performed by the Medical Examiner’s Office.

Chou will be sent to the Somerset County Jail pending a bail detention hearing following a medical clearance from an area hospital.
